The U19 of Paris FC surround the referee who has just whistled the end of the final of the U19 championship. Their disappointment is palpable. A few seconds earlier, there was a big mess in the box and a strike from Ethan Mbappe, countered in the corner. It's over for Zoumana Camara's team. PSG, who fell to OM in the semi-finals, lost ace to Nantes. A strike from Nantes striker Bahereba Guirassy (2-1, 74th) made the difference at the start of the last quarter of an hour.
For Nantes, the euphoria continues after the festive evening of staying in L1 Saturday night at the Beaujoire. Before succeeding Antoine Kombouaré a month ago, Pierre Aristouy was also the coach of the Nantes U19s who won their 2nd France championship title in a row.
On the field of the Baradel stadium in Aurillac (Cantal), PSG had not presented itself with all its assets. Holders in L1 Saturday against Clermont (2-3), Warren Zaire-Emery and El Chadaille Bitshiabu could not play with their friends from the training center. Striker Ilyes Housni was ill (gastro). If Zoumana Camara still started him, he could not evolve at his usual level.
Nantes had also entered the match better. On a mistake by captain Hugo Lamy, Mafoubi deceived Louis Mouquet (1-0, 9th). But after finding the bar (32nd), Noha Lemina, the best Parisian this Sunday afternoon, equalizes on a sumptuous strike (1-1, 44th).

If PSG seemed to take the lead at the beginning of the second half, Gharbi (51st) and Muntu Wa Mungu (61st) failed to achieve the highlight of their team. At the end, the Parisians, diminished and tired, gave up physically and conceded this goal after a personal feat in the form of a stab from Guirassy.
